Chapter 9 Nine

Kate took a glance at her best friend who seemed to have popped out of nowhere. The latter noticed her hard gaze on her but she made no move to meet her eyes. Kate took another sip of her wine and slowly placed it on the table.

"Are you going to tell me what you are doing in Ontario now?" she asked as Athaliah finally turned to her.

"You didn't say a word" Kate added and Athaliah sighed.

"I thought I would come and leave as quietly as possible" Athaliah replied and Kate felt irritated for some reason., "Come and leave quietly?" she scoffed, "I've asked you more than a hundred times for a visit, to come for my birthday party, to come for a night, but you refused every single time and now you are telling me that you wanted to come and leave quietly?" she asked and Athaliah adjusted her seating position on the chair.

"Kate, please, don't make this hard for me. At least I called you, I didn't go and lodge in some hotel instead" She tried to defend herself but somehow managed to fan the flames of anger and irritation in Kate.

"Oh really, that somehow excuses you right?" she asked, shaking her head and getting off the chair, "So what would you have done if you ran into me right when you were about to leave? What would you do if you ran into a relative or your parents in fact?" she asked. Athaliah swallowed quietly, not having a reply to Kate's question.

"You should have told me at least, not try to come and go," she added.

"I know that Ontario holds painful and unpleasant memories for you and I understand but I at least deserve to know when you came. You called me, something came up and while I'm glad you didn't leave and called me, that doesn't make me feel any better" She finished and Athaliah slowly got off the seat as well, closing the distance between the both of them.

"Kate, I'm sorry for how I have made you feel. It was selfish of me and I am sorry, I promise to do better" she apologized with sincere eyes and Kate sighed softly.

"It's alright actually" she replied pulling the both of them back to the sofa, "So why did you come? And what happened?" she asked and Athaliah took another sip of her wine swallowing quietly.

"I reached out to an investor for a project my company is working on, he agreed to see me and that's why I came" she replied plainly and Kate nodded her head, "So how was it? Did it pull through?" she asked and Athaliah shook her head.

"He tried to molest and sexually assault me in return for investing in the project" she revealed and Kate immediately jumped off the chair, "What?! How dare he!" she shouted in anger.

Of course, Athaliah was no fool, she was in the business world so she had a small inclination of what was going on, the things that could happen in the business world, the things that were happening, the kind of concessions and sacrifices businessmen and women were making, even the artists but she had made a promise to herself the day she decided to start her business that there were some concessions she was never going to make and one of them was selling her body or dignity in exchange for the prosperity of her business. She was never going to do that.

She had just never thought that she would almost be a victim of such an exchange, or that someone would ever ask her to sleep with them in exchange for investments.

She had grown so comfortable in the Sinclair family, that she could get whatever she asked, whatever she asked for, even the ones she didn't, she got them. And yet, reality had been smashed right in her face.

"What happened? Are you okay?" Kate asked cupping Athaliah's hands in the middle of hers and rubbing her hands softly.

"He wasn't able to do anything" Athaliah replied and Kate nodded her head with relief, "That's good" she replied softly and Athaliah pursed her lips.

"He saved me" she added and Kate raised her head to meet Athaliah's soft eyes, "Who? Someone saved you?" she asked and Athaliah nodded her head.

"Callum"

"Huh? What did you say?" Kate asked.

"Callum Sinclair, my ex-husband; he saved me" Athaliah announced, and Kate's rubbing paused as she stared at Athaliah in shock.

"You ran into Callum?" she asked and Athaliah nodded again.

"I did and it's a good thing I did, I don't know what would have happened to me today" she slowly admitted.

And it was true, Athaliah had run the scenario over and over again in her head and she knew that if Callum hadn't appeared, she would have gotten into hot soup. If she had even somehow escaped from Collins, he could have put a ban on other Presidents investing in her country, he could have made her barely stable company go bankrupt. Men like Collins hated their ego being bruised especially by women and they would go to any lengths to make the women come on their knees begging and offering themselves.

Her company would have gone to ruins, her employees jobless, and her dreams shattered. There was no way she would be able to come back from that. But Callum? He saved her, made sure Collins donated the money, and made sure that he kept his mouth shut, only Callum Sinclair who was obviously way younger than Collins could make something like that happen.

"Are you joking?" Kate asked and Athaliah shook her head, "I'm not" she replied removing her hands from Kate's grip and picking up her wine cup and refilling it.

"I did. And he helped me" she reaffirmed while Kate relaxed back on the chair, "Wow. I didn't see that coming" she confessed and Athaliah chuckled.

"Well he looks like someone who would rather watch you get molested than help you" Kate added.

"I doubt. His sense of responsibility wouldn't allow that to happen" Athaliah replied and Kate burst into laughter, "You are right" she agreed.

"And you wouldn't believe him, Kate, he called me his wife, twice" Athaliah revealed, meeting Kate's wide eyes.

"He called you his wife?" Kate asked in shock and Athaliah burst into laughter.

"Collins accused me of seducing him and Callum said his wife cannot seduce him" Athaliah replied and Kate burst into laughter.

"Are you sure that's your husband? Doesn't sound like him" Kate replied and they both burst into laughter again.

"I was surprised too," Athaliah revealed.

"He was different. Different in ways I couldn't place my fingers on. I tried to think about it, if he had ever addressed me as his wife while we were

married, I guess my memory is hazing out, I can't remember" she continued and Kate shook her head.

"He did before. At the Senator's party" Kate chipped in and Athaliah raised her head blinking in surprise as a memory washed over her.

FLASHBACK

Athaliah sighed softly rubbing her palms together, she should have thought twice before choosing her choice of wear. Silas had only told her that the party was for the wife of a senator who was friends with Callum. The evening wind was making her sneeze repeatedly and she hadn't even taken a shrug to cover her bare shoulders with.

She had arrived at the party with Callum but the moment he was seated, he had disappeared like the wind but she knew he couldn't hang around with her, they would have been more awkward, not that he would even choose to hang around with her.

"Ma'am" she heard a familiar voice call behind her and Athaliah heaved a sigh of relief as she turned to him.

"Errr. Silas, is there a way I can get a shrug or a jacket to cover my shoulders, I'm kinda cold here" she informed him and Silas nodded.

"Give me a minute ma'am" he replied walking away briskly.

Silas hadn't disappeared for two minutes when she saw Callum walking towards her with a frown on his face. She swallowed wondering what the issue was. Was she angry because Silas had told him she said she was cold?

"I thought Marie was going to add a shrug for you. I told her to do so" Callum informed her the moment he was in front of her and Athaliah stared at him dazed. He had told Maris, who had dressed her up for the party to add a shrug for her?. Her eyes widened a bit in shock when Callum relieved himself of his suit jacket, placing it safely around her shoulders.

"Callum, who is this?" a female voice asked and they both turned to see a smiling couple behind them.

"Oh, I'm sorry, I should have brought her to you immediately, this is Athaliah, my wife, Athaliah; this is Senator Allen and his wife, Jennifer" Callum introduced and Athaliah watched Jennifer's eyes sparkle with excitement, her surprise was spiraled further when Jennifer pulled her into her arms for a hug.

"It's so good to finally meet you Athaliah, I have no idea why Callum has been hiding you," she said, smirking at Callum who merely kept a straight face.

"Hi Allen, Hi Jennifer, Happy Birthday, it's a pleasure to meet you," Athaliah said softly.

"It's a pleasure to meet you too," Allen said with a smile patting her shoulders lightly, the way her father and Callum's grandfather would do. It made her ease up and smile lightly.

'Oh please call me Jenny" Jennifer cooed, grabbing her arm and placing it in between hers, Callum would obviously leave you alone again, he ran all the way here the moment Silas told him you were cold. Let me get you a warm mug of tea and introduce you to everyone" Jennifer said and Athaliah turned to Callum in shock.

He ran?

"Are you asking him for permission?" Jennifer asked, seeing as Athaliah was staring at Callum, Athaliah immediately got into a coughing fit and Allen and Jennifer immediately burst into laughter.

"You can go with Jenny, it's fine," Callum said softly and Jenny shook her head.

"You two are so cute," she said and Athaliah chuckled lightly, not saying anything.

FLASHBACK OFF

"That was about a year into our marriage, that night, for a moment I thought there was something I didn't know about Callum. Jenny spoke so nicely about him, I kept wondering even till we divorced why I never saw that side of Callum" Athaliah said and Kate chuckled.

"I told you not to think too much about it" she chided and Athaliah chuckled.

"Even offered to invest in the project, I'm supposed to get back to him tonight" Athaliah revealed and Kate jumped off the seat again, "Damn! That's amazing!' she screeched happily.

Callum stared at his computer, slowly rubbing his eyebrows, for some reason he couldn't bring himself to pen the new email that had gotten in while he was working. Not even once had he had to think before opening an email but this one was different, it was important to him and that was why he had taken a gamble. A gamble that he had taken but hadn't dared to bet on but he had taken it anyway, he had told himself that the result didn't matter but he knew he was lying to himself, the result mattered a lot to him, mattered whether he would try to take another gamble, a bigger gamble or not. With a move of his mouse, he clicked the email open and chuckled lightly; apparently, his gambling skills had deteriorated.

From: athaliahwells@stunners.com

To: caalumsincalir@sinccopr.com

TITLE: PROPOSAL TO INVEST

On behalf of Stunners Jewelry Company, we would like to extend our appreciation for considering investing in our upcoming project but after consideration and discussions with the board, we have decided not to push through with it. Hence we will be rejecting your offer to invest in our project.

Thank you.

Regards,

Athaliah Wells,

President Stunners.
